The House of Tru Western
Tru Western's two decades of work trace a woody backbone through thirty-one fragrances—earthy, resinous, anchored. Florals and citrus weave through, brightening and softening the grain, but wood remains the spine. From 2005 onward, the house has favored compositions that smell grounded and textured: cedar and sandalwood layered with green stems, warm amber, occasionally a burst of bergamot or neroli cutting through. This is a catalog built on sustained restraint, where brightness serves depth rather than dominates it.
